These days, finding an affordable place to live in the Willis Wharf area can be challenging. Home prices in Willis Wharf are now at a median cost of $106,577, lower than the Virginia average of $323,261.

The average cost of rent is $364/mo in Willis Wharf, primarily driven by the current value of real estate in the Willis Wharf area. While nearly 24.99% of residents own their homes outright in Willis Wharf, 44.58% rent.

Housing affordability isn’t just about home prices, though. The average household income in Willis Wharf is $3,919 per month. Households that rent pay about 9.28% of their income on rent here. Willis Wharf's most expensive areas are in the western regions, while the cheapest areas are in the northwestern parts of the city.
